“1958 Willy’s CJ-3B high hood, $15,000 or best offer. Throttle bottle fuel injected 350 with gear drive, T18 4 Speed coupled to Dana 20 transfer case, Dana 44 front and rear axles, warn 30 spline axle shafts, full floating rear end, Detroit locker in the front and ARB air locker in the rear, 488 gears. 33X12.5X15 BFG mud terrain tires, 5×5.5 bolt pattern, spare tire and carrier, on board air, disc brakes all the way around, hydraulic clutch, Black Diamond XCL coil link suspension, Warn 9500 winch, new deep cycle optima, new fuel pumps. This is your chance to own a piece of NW four wheeling history and climb just about any trail, unfortunately it just sits most of the time and needs a new home where it can be driven, rock crawled, wheeled, pampered and appreciated. If you have ever opened a 4×4 magazine from the early to mid 90’s odds are you saw this in there.”
This fiberglass bodied CJ-5 has numerous custom mods. I’m curious as to whether the cage is bolted to the frame at all. No wipers?
“Fiberglass Body. Powder Coated frame. Fuel injected 4.3L Chevy Vortec V-6. SM465 transmission with Dana 18 transfer case. Both recently rebuilt by Anaheim Gear. Dana 44 rear end, Dana 27 front. 4.88 gears. Family Roll Cage fabricated and rear wheel wells notched for increased front leg room by Steel Nutz Murietta, CA. PRP Seats with 4 point harness’. Custom dash with Auto Meter Gauges. All new wiring with EZ Wiring harness. Front power disc brakes with 11″ rear drums. GM style power steering. 33×12.5″x15″ BFG Mud Terrain T/A tires. 15 gallon fuel tank relocated to the rear. Powder coated tank and skid plate. Smittybilt XRC front and rear bumpers with tow bar.
Approximately 400 miles since completed.
Clean title, current registration.” http://www.sellajeep.com/mjs/sale18/adm081/adm081.html
